    Help me on this

    You're going to have to delete your cookies. You could find the one for google, or just clear them all out. Clearing them all out would mean that any forums that automatically logged you on each visit would have to be re-logged into. It's not a bad idea to do every once in awhile, but it's totally up to you. I haven't used IE in awhile, but I think you can go into Internet Options and clear all cookies and temporary internet files.
